This City Is a Battlefield
Perang kota
Isa, a taciturn school teacher working for the resistance, is tasked with carrying out an assassination with the help of Hazil, a charming rebel who finds himself falling for Isa’s wife, Fatimah. An exquisite period thriller that marries sensual romantic drama with propulsive action spectacle.
Jakarta, 1946. Nationalist leaders have declared independence, but the city remains under Dutch control, triggering bloody clashes between the army and the resistance movement. Simmering beneath this ideological struggle is a deeply moral one: Fatimah, a resilient homemaker, finds her affections divided between her husband Isa, a war hero turned violin teacher involved with the resistance, and Hazil, Isa’s charming comrade-in-arms.
An adaptation of Mochtar Lubis’ 1952 novel A Road with No End, This City Is a Battlefield delivers a sumptuous, stylish period thriller that adroitly blends intimate romantic drama with riveting political intrigue. At its emotional centre is the courageous Fatimah, whose complex, conflicted character the film develops with great empathy and absence of judgment.
Mouly Surya’s fifth feature recreates life in Jakarta under colonial occupation in fastidious detail, unveiling it in all its seductive and brutal textures. Propelled by kinetic action set-pieces and elegant lead performances, This City Is a Battlefield explores timeless human sentiments against a concrete historical backdrop, painting a moving picture of individuals and a nation alike, yearning for autonomy and freedom.
– Srikanth Srinivasan
